Subject: DR drill recap — zero-downtime migrations

Team, Thursday's disaster-recovery drill for the Orvane ledger went cleanly. We replayed the dual-write schema migration on the standby cluster with no read interruptions; cutover lag stayed under two seconds. One gap: the standby's migration vault had to be unsealed manually mid-drill. For reference, the unseal step requires the recovery passphrase below.

recovery phrase for tawep-tahag: fenwyn-briath-holael-belael-raldor-ulaiel-frair-kelius-pelax

**Key ceremony checklist — Item 7 (Parityscope)**

Before sealing the signing keys for the Parityscope rate-parity checker, the security reviewer must verify that both custodians have independently confirmed the fetcher's credential rotation completed without error. Record both confirmations in the ceremony log. Then read aloud, and have the scribe transcribe, the recovery passphrase written directly below.

vault phrase of badug-fahag = ralwyn-jorax

Wiki: Document transport — Harlowe office move. During the relocation from Pellbrook House to the new Amberfield site, all records boxes travel in sealed transit crates, logged by crate number on the move register. Crates marked 'Restricted' go only on the escorted van and must never sit unattended on the dock. The shift lead verifies seals at loading and provides the courier with the confidential hand-over instruction below.

dispatch memo: the sorius tamius courier leaves the praeth ledger at gate 4873 under passcode 928014